Hotel Ciasa Salares - San Cassiano (Badia)
46.55734, 11.96078Featuring a wellness centre and a spa lounge with beauty therapy, body wraps, and body scrub, the 4-star Hotel Ciasa Salares San Cassiano is located within 7 km of Chiesa di Santa Caterina Catholic Church. The hotel has views of the mountain and features Wi-Fi throughout the property.
Location
The accommodation is about 80 km from Bolzano airport and within 25 minutes' walk of such cultural venues as Museum Ladin Ursus ladinicus. The Ciasa Salares San Cassiano also lies within a 5-km distance of Alta Badia Ski Resort. The property is about 10 minutes by car from Forte Tre Sassi.
Guests will find Armentarola cable car station within close distance of Hotel Ciasa Salares.
Rooms
There are 45 rooms with a patio and a balcony. Some of them offer free wireless internet, along with a minibar. They are furnished with comfortable decor. The private bathrooms feature a separate toilet and a shower, along with comforts such as a hairdryer and a shower cap.
Eat & Drink
Breakfast is served every morning in the restaurant. The onsite restaurant is open from 12:00 until 14:30. It is open for dinner 15:21 to 00: .
Leisure & Business
Following an eventful day, you can unwind at an indoor swimming pool or enjoy a Turkish bath, a steam room, and a Jacuzzi. At the Ciasa Salares, guests can try a wide range of activities such as snow skiing, hiking, and cycling.
